br>Whether you're envisioning an elegant and glamorous bridal look otherwise you need a sexy and dramatic mood, a match and flare silhouette will make you're feeling unbelievable on your marriage ceremony day. A match and flare styles wedding costume is type becoming round your bodice and flares out below your hips. This style accentuates your curves, making your waist look smaller. This style works for any body sort however appears particularly nice on ladies with an hourglass form. Similar to ball robes, A-line marriage ceremony dresses are fitted via the waist or hips before extending into a full skirt, creating an attractive A-shaped silhouette. The skirt on a simple A-line costume is less flared than a ball robe and looks flattering on all s

Even after white grew to become the dominant shade, for a period, wedding attire had been tailored to the styles of the day. In the early 1900s, clothes included plenty of decorations, similar to lace or frills. This was additionally adopted in wedding clothes, where ornamental frills and lace was frequent. For example, in the Twenties, they were typically short in the entrance with an extended prepare within the back and had been worn with cloche-style marriage ceremony veils. This tendency to follow current fashions continued till the late Sixties, when it became in style to revert to lengthy, full-skirted designs paying homage to the Victorian period.
